<p>Despite months-long rumors of Arrested Development having been picked up by the Showtime Network, and star Jason Bateman’s confirmation that two new seasons of the series had been ordered, the San Francisco Chronicle reported on March 28, 2006 that creator Mitch Hurwitz will not be returning.</p>
<p>As Showtime had made it clear that Hurwitz’s involvement was a requirement for the continuation of the show, Arrested Development is considered by both its creators and fans as having reached its end on television.</p>
<p>However, one small, tiny, microscopic bit hope remains: Hurwitz has previously alluded to the possibility of a feature film.</p>
